✨ Enhancements
- Add basic calendar permission support - @RogerSelwyn
- Update calendar entity quicker after add/change/delete - @RogerSelwyn
🐛 Fixes
- Logger fix - @RogerSelwyn
- Fix issue with deleting events using service - @RogerSelwyn
- Fix token filename creation - @RogerSelwyn
- Fix calendar entity not updating after last event delete - @RogerSelwyn
🔨 Maintenance
- Restructure permission code for maintainability - @RogerSelwyn
- Minor code tidy up - @RogerSelwyn
- Remove redundant check for file location - @RogerSelwyn
- Further refactoring - @RogerSelwyn
- Update dependabot.yml - @RogerSelwyn
- Auto update requirements.txt - @actions-user
- Pull all permissions methods into Permissions class - @RogerSelwyn
- Bump actions/checkout from 2 to 4 - @dependabot[bot]